Tamil Nadu is seeing increased rainfall as the southwest monsoon intensifies, with precipitation reported to be above the seasonal average.

The India Meteorological Department (IMD) has issued a heavy rain warning for 11 districts in the state.

According to the update, an atmospheric low-pressure trough is in place from the central Bay of Bengal towards coastal Karnataka, passing through coastal Andhra Pradesh, Telangana and Karnataka.

Weather conditions linked to this system are expected to support enhanced rainfall activity across parts of Tamil Nadu.
